Knock from bottom of engine
Hi
I have a 98 z28 and the engine has a bad knock from the bottom end. I am trying to decide what to do. I have a budget of $3000. Should I get a long block? Should I rebuild the motor I have now? If I rebuild it what should I do to give it a little more power but stay in my budget?
What do you guys think?
Chris
-
12-03-2009, 06:43 PM #2
Um, that gets stickey cause you never know how much damage has been done. If the crank can be polished and rods machined then you put new pistons and rings in rebuild the bottom end and you might have enough to do a cam and some head cleanup as well as a tune. All depends really and you wont know untill it is torn apart and checked by the builder.
